At the heart of this transformation is the idea of attestations—structured, verifiable claims that can be validated cryptographically. On the surface, this might sound technical, but its real-world impact is deeply practical. Imagine applying for a service and not needing to repeatedly submit the same documents, or participating in a financial system where every transaction is inherently verifiable without exposing sensitive data. What $SIGN Global enables is a system where information is not just stored, but proven. This changes the psychology of interaction. When verification becomes instant and trustless, friction disappears, and with it, a whole layer of inefficiency that has long been accepted as normal.

What makes this particularly significant is how it integrates across systems. Through its protocol layer, SIGN creates a shared language for verification—one that works across networks rather than being confined within silos. This interoperability is not just a technical advantage; it’s a strategic one. In today’s landscape, data is abundant but disconnected. Systems don’t talk to each other effectively, and users are left navigating a maze of repeated verifications and redundant processes. By standardizing how claims are structured and validated, SIGN introduces continuity into a fragmented ecosystem. It’s the difference between isolated pockets of truth and a globally coherent system of verification.
